After every battle, if you have recently eaten some food, you regain HP and FP. This is helpful for people trying to go through a dungeon without having to run out and Inn while hoping the dungeon doesn't collapse while they're gone.
....However, this feature has gone a little too far; it now allows players to go through devastating PvP fights and come out like they were only somewhat winded, flee a fight and get a hefty heal for their efforts, or stall RP/battle requests to trigger the heal that occurs on the tick of an in-game hour. This has caused no end of balancing disruptions, and makes any sort of attempt for attrition impossible, alongside allowing any group to outlast any number of onslaughts in a row as long as they aren't completely stomped by any given battle. Needless to say, this needs to stop.
The suggestion towards fixing this issue is as follows:
1. Food Healing no longer triggers from winning/losing/fleeing/otherwise ending a PvP battle. (Hunger meter will be similarly unaffected)
2. While outside of a dungeon, Food Healing will not occur on in-game hour ticks
These changes will prevent the aforementioned after-battle restores for PvP, whilst leaving PvE completely unaffected.
There is one request that pertains to an Event Tool, however:
3. When forcing a mob encounter on a player, the GM is given the option to potentially forbid Food Healing for that battle.
Because of Vydel's property of ejecting victims to a random map tile, the effects of positioning with the spell behave extremely randomly. For the sake of more consistency and strategy, could it be considered to have the invocation deal damage as the tornado picks the character up as opposed to when they land after being thrown? (characters that dodge to another tile should immediately be pulled back into the tornado to avoid taking multiple hits from it obviously)
In particular, this would give wind evokers the chance to play around Cobra rather than just praying to the gods their enemy doesn't land facing them, but effects like Eviter or Bulwark would also become more consistent and able to be played/planned around properly.

Is it possible to make a list of floors you currently have in one house, and even rename a certain 'floor' so when you use the list and double click a certain floor, you teleport directly to the floor's entrance?
The reason why is that there's some houses, used for mansions or even event spaces, that has too many floors can become a hassle to return to certain floor where the RP is going on, during a disconnect or reboot. I'm not good with explaining this, so I'll just throw two examples:
Ex 1: RP is happening at Floor 7, but you disconnected and need to go through floor 1~6 to reach 7, all while walking.
Ex 2 (With the addition): You have a new button where you can get a list of named floors, double click on 'floor 7' instead of walking your way there to telport instantly to Floor 7.
Of course, only the House Owner could rename the floors.

It would be very nice to be able to have the ability to sort one's bank storage like an inventory, as well as the ability to drag items already in storage to swap with each other. This way, items can be better organized and one doesn't have to take out half their bank to store a specific category of item.
Light Tomahawk doesn't do enough damage even if you have high SWA investment, thanks to the implementation of global Evasion, it becomes impossible to use it effectively on early levels at PvE, and it just tickles in PvP even if done from airborne.
So, with that said, can it get slightly upped on damage? My personal suggestion is making it scale like 100% Scaled WPN Attack (+5% per rank), Airborne Bonus = 10 (+10 per rank)
